FISH FIGHT

FINALLY catching a meal, a pair of great white egrets fight over their dinner. Caught up in a scramble with a number of other birds, each one is eager to claim ownership of the unlucky fish. This funny food fight was captured by Belgian psychologist Marc Costermans, 49, after he noticed the clash taking place at the Kiskunsagi National Park, Hungary. ‘This winter most of the lake was frozen over, with only a little spot left for birds to catch fish,’ says Marc, of Walhain, Belgium.
